I had the exact same issue with Battlefield 2042 and other Battlefield titles. They all crashed on startup right after the loading screen.
The crashes started after updating to NVIDIA driver version 580.88.
Rolling back to driver version **577.00** completely solved the issue for me.
You can find older drivers on the NVIDIA website under "Beta and Older Drivers".
